NYSC Issues 2025 Batch ‘B’ Stream II Exemption Certificates, Gives Deadline

The National Youth Service Corps (NYSC) has announced that Certificates of Exemption for the 2025 Batch ‘B’ Stream II have been released and delivered to corps-producing institutions across Nigeria.

The announcement was made in a post on the scheme’s official X handle on Friday, confirming that the certificates have been printed and distributed nationwide.

According to the NYSC, the six-month countdown for institutions to return all unclaimed Certificates of Exemption commenced on October 6, 2025, in accordance with its certificate management policy.

“DELIVERY OF 2025 BATCH ‘B’ STREAM II CERTIFICATES OF EXEMPTION TO SCHOOLS NATIONWIDE

“The 2025 batch ‘B’ Stream II Certificate of Exemption have been produced and delivered to Corps Producing Institutions (CPIs) nationwide.

“In line with the Scheme’s Policy on return of all unclaimed Certificate of Exemption by the Schools six (6) months after delivery, the countdown is with effect from the 6th October, 2025,” the post read.
